About The Position

Technical skills and tasks Surface preparation: abrasive blasting, power-tool cleaning, sanding, solvent cleaning, grinding. Mixing and applying coatings by spray (airless/air), brush, and roller. Knowledge of coating specifications, mil thickness, wet-film/dry-film thickness measuring. Ability to read and follow work orders, blueprints, and specification sheets. Perform masking, masking removal, touch-ups, and final inspection. Use and maintain spray equipment, compressors, blasting cabinets, and hand tools. Safety, compliance, and quality Strong knowledge of PPE use (respirators, gloves, coveralls, eye/face protection) and safe handling of paints, thinners, and solvents. Familiar with MSDS/SDS, hazardous materials labeling, and waste disposal procedures. Knowledge of shop safety rules, confined-space awareness, and fall protection as applicable. Ability to follow SSPC/AMPP or project-specific coating procedures and quality standards. Basic familiarity with air monitoring, ventilation, and fire prevention in painting areas. Physical demands and work conditions Able to stand, bend, kneel, climb ladders/scaffolds, and lift 50+ lbs. Comfortable working in enclosed booths, outdoors, or at heights; exposure to fumes, dust, and noise. Able to work shifts and overtime as needed to meet production schedules. Soft skills Attention to detail and strong visual quality standards. Good communication and ability to work on a team. Time management and ability to meet deadlines. Optional/advanced skills (added value) Experience with powder coating, catalytic coatings, or specialty marine/industrial coatings. Ability to perform simple coating inspections and document results. Basic welding/metal-repair skills for touch-up prior to coating.
